The U.S. Department of Education recently announced its 2024 National Educational Technology Plan (NETP): A Call to Action for Closing the Digital Access, Design, and Use Divides. Originating from the Improving America’s Schools Act of 1994, the NETP has undergone multiple updates, most recently in 2016. Education Secretary Miguel Cardona highlighted the administration’s substantial investments, from the American Rescue Plan to the Bipartisan Infrastructure Law.
Secretary Cardona said, “As we work to Raise the Bar in education, it’s essential we focus on empowering teachers to become designers of active learning, using technology in effective ways to engage and inspire students. The 2024 National Educational Technology Plan is a forward-thinking approach to reframing and realizing the potential of educational technology to enhance the instructional core, reduce achievement gaps, and improve student learning in our schools.“
In addition to the 2024 NETP, the department will release guidance on understanding the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act’s assistive technology (AT) requirements and a collection of federal resources supporting students’ digital health, safety, and citizenship.

HANCEVILLE, Ala. – For those interested in engineering, but not ready to take the leap into a four-year course of study, the Wallace State Community College Computer Science program offers a Systems Engineering Technology option that is focused on model–based systems engineering (MBSE). After completion of the two-year curriculum, students will be awarded an associate degree in Systems Engineering Technology. MBSE is a methodology that uses visual models to design, analyze and manage complex systems. It allows engineers to simulate and optimize system designs before implementation, reducing errors and improving collaboration across industries like aerospace, automotive, and defense. Systems engineering technicians create digital models to coordinate large-scale, complex engineering projects.
